`
zhwadezheng
  • 浏览: 7179 次
  • 性别: Icon_minigender_1
  • 来自: 珠海
社区版块
存档分类
最新评论

怪!点击button按钮没有提交,竟然刷新页面。

js 
阅读更多

在jsp页面上触发button按钮提交数据,当没有执行到提交的代码行时,return跳出函数后竟然刷新页面,无论是什么浏览器都会这样,。。。。。。,最后用input标签替换就OK了!

why???

分享到:
评论
1 楼 zhwadezheng 2013-04-09  
原来在button标签加上type="button"就OK了 。

相关推荐

    layui点击按钮页面会自动刷新的解决方案

    在开发Web应用时,我们经常遇到点击按钮导致页面刷新的问题。尤其在使用现代前端框架如layui时,开发者可能更加频繁地遇到此类问题。本篇内容将围绕layui点击按钮页面自动刷新的问题进行详细探讨,并给出解决方案。 ...

    控制两个button按钮

    两者都能在不刷新页面的情况下向服务器发送请求,并根据返回的数据更新页面。 在实际应用中,这些请求通常用于更新DOM元素、显示数据或者执行其他交互,而无需用户感知到页面的刷新。这对于提升用户体验至关重要,...

    按钮的Ajax请求时一次点击两次提交的解决方法

    使用type为button的按钮时,页面不会因为按钮点击而自动提交表单,这样就避免了重复提交的问题。开发者需要在按钮的点击事件处理函数中完全自定义行为,包括数据的收集、验证、Ajax请求的发起等。 ### 解决方案二:...

    ASP.NET中防止刷新页面造成表单重复提交

    ### ASP.NET中防止刷新页面造成表单重复提交 在Web应用程序开发中,特别是在使用ASP.NET进行网站构建时,一个常见的问题是表单重复提交。这通常发生在用户通过按下浏览器的F5键来刷新页面的情况下,此时之前的表单...

    js点击button按钮跳转到另一个新页面

    在网页开发过程中,实现点击按钮跳转到另一个页面是一个常见的需求。这可以通过JavaScript来实现,因为JavaScript提供了一种机制,可以不刷新当前页面的情况下,通过编程实现页面的跳转。下面详细地介绍如何使用...

    JavaScript html js页面刷新之后下拉菜单选中值不变,在按钮提交后保存下拉列表中值不变

    描述中提到的“在按钮提交后保存下拉列表中值不变”,这意味着在用户点击某个提交按钮后,应用应该能够持久化存储用户在下拉菜单中的选择,以便即使页面被刷新,之前的选中值依然可以恢复。这通常涉及到数据的本地...

    jQuery点击图标按钮弹出表单代码

    现在,当你点击图标按钮时,表单会优雅地弹出,填写完信息并提交后,会触发一个提示信息,而不是刷新整个页面。这个功能的实现充分利用了jQuery的事件处理和动画效果,使得用户体验更加流畅。 总结一下,这个示例...

    后退、刷新、前进按钮.rar

    同时,JavaScript事件监听器如`addEventListener`可以捕捉用户的点击事件,触发相应的函数执行,如刷新页面、回退或前进。 五、实际应用与示例 在实际的网页开发中,我们可能会遇到需要自定义这些按钮的情况,例如...

    jquery+ajax实现无刷新提交的功能

    2. **点击提交按钮时触发**:`$("#button").click(...)`当用户点击提交按钮时调用`postdata()`函数。 3. **数据提交处理**: - **提交方式**:`type: "POST"`使用POST方式提交数据。 - **提交地址**:`url: "ok....

    button没写type=button会导致点击时提交

    然而,由于`<button>`元素没有指定`type`属性,浏览器按照默认行为处理,即`type="submit"`,导致了表单的提交,这可能是关闭弹窗的原因,因为表单提交可能触发了页面刷新或者跳转。 为了避免这种情况,我们需要...

    防止页面刷新、定时刷新间隔刷新

    - 在表单提交后,可以利用JavaScript禁用提交按钮或表单,从而避免用户重复点击导致的重复提交。 - 示例代码: ```javascript document.getElementById('submitBtn').onclick = function() { this.disabled = ...

    鼠标点击按钮弹出层可以写from表单登陆框弹出层

    在网页设计和开发中,"鼠标点击按钮弹出层可以写from表单登陆框弹出层"是一个常见的交互设计模式,用于提供用户友好的登录体验。这种设计允许用户在不离开当前页面的情况下进行身份验证,增加了用户体验的流畅性。...

    layui form表单提交后实现自动刷新

    首先,我们需要了解的是,当表单中的提交按钮没有指定type类型时,默认为提交(submit),点击提交按钮会导致整个表单触发提交事件,而这一事件默认行为就是会导致页面刷新。为了避免这一默认行为,我们可以通过...

    精美网页按钮1300个精美网页按钮

    在实际应用中,这些图标按钮还可以结合JavaScript和jQuery来增强用户体验,比如添加动画效果、验证表单或实现Ajax无刷新操作。通过绑定事件监听器,按钮点击可以触发相应的函数,实现动态交互。 总的来说,"精美...

    AJAX-.net 无刷新提交数据

    在这里,我们将模拟一个简单的数据验证和提交过程,无须刷新页面即可显示结果。 ```csharp protected void Button1_Click(object sender, EventArgs e) { string input = TextBox1.Text; // 进行数据验证或处理 ...

    JSP按钮事件

    JSP 按钮事件处理的优点是可以提高用户体验,例如,我们可以使用按钮来提交表单数据,而不需要刷新整个页面。同时,按钮事件处理也可以提高系统的安全性,例如,我们可以在按钮的点击事件处理函数中执行某些安全检查...

    r键按钮提交表单代码.rar_r键按钮提交表单代码

    "r键按钮提交表单代码"这个主题涉及到如何利用键盘快捷键,尤其是Ctrl+Enter和R键来触发表单的提交操作。这通常用于提高用户效率,让用户在不离开键盘的情况下也能方便地发送数据。下面我们将详细探讨这一技术。 ...

    js控制再次点击按钮之间的间隔时间可防止重复提交

    在网页交互中,防止用户快速多次点击提交按钮导致重复提交是一项重要的用户体验优化。这通常通过JavaScript来实现,通过控制按钮的可用状态和设置点击间隔时间,确保用户在一定时间内只能进行一次提交操作。以下是...

    PHPJquery点击按钮添加文本框

    4. **Ajax交互**:使用jQuery的`$.ajax`或`$.post`方法,可以在不刷新页面的情况下将新增文本框的值发送到PHP服务器端。例如: ```javascript $("#submit").click(function() { var textBoxValues = []; $("....

    Asp.net 页面刷新问题

    当用户频繁刷新页面时,可能会导致数据重复提交或者状态丢失等问题,严重影响用户体验和系统的稳定性。因此,有效地解决页面刷新问题对于提升应用质量至关重要。 #### 二、问题分析 根据提供的代码片段,可以发现该...

Global site tag (gtag.js) - Google Analytics